Being stunned means you have trouble walking in the direction that you intend - if you press a movement key you will almost always move in a different direction than expected. If your pet is next to you, you might attack it by accident; you can also anger peaceful monsters this way.
Often you have to wait (press [.], or maybe [s] to search) for this effect to wear off (with the message You feel a bit steadier). Applying a unicorn horn will negate the stunning.
Stunning negates teleport control.
